Dearborn Partners LLC acquired a new stake in The Goldman Sachs Group, Inc. (NYSE:GS – Free Report) during the second quarter, HoldingsChannel reports. The fund acquired 959 shares of the investment management company’s stock, valued at approximately $970,000.
Several other hedge funds also recently made changes to their positions in GS. Audent Global Asset Management LLC raised its stake in The Goldman Sachs Group by 10.1% during the fourth quarter. Audent Global Asset Management LLC now owns 5,238 shares of the investment management company’s stock worth $4,604,000 after acquiring an additional 479 shares in the last quarter. Wealthfront Advisers LLC bought a new position in The Goldman Sachs Group in the 2nd quarter valued at approximately $53,720,000. Oak Grove Capital LLC bought a new position in The Goldman Sachs Group in the 4th quarter valued at approximately $1,890,000. Nomura Asset Management Co. Ltd. grew its stake in shares of The Goldman Sachs Group by 2.6% during the fourth quarter. Nomura Asset Management Co. Ltd. now owns 141,990 shares of the investment management company’s stock worth $124,809,000 after buying an additional 3,653 shares during the last quarter. Finally, Global Retirement Partners LLC grew its stake in shares of The Goldman Sachs Group by 35.0% during the fourth quarter. Global Retirement Partners LLC now owns 11,944 shares of the investment management company’s stock worth $10,499,000 after buying an additional 3,098 shares during the last quarter. 71.21% of the stock is owned by institutional investors.
Analyst Ratings Changes
A number of brokerages have recently commented on GS. HSBC upgraded The Goldman Sachs Group from a “hold” rating to a “strong-buy” rating in a research note on Wednesday, August 5th. Weiss Ratings raised The Goldman Sachs Group from a “hold (c+)” rating to a “buy (b-)” rating in a report on Thursday, August 6th. BMO Capital Markets increased their target price on The Goldman Sachs Group from $1,070.00 to $1,190.00 and gave the company a “market perform” rating in a research report on Wednesday, July 15th. CICC Research lifted their price target on The Goldman Sachs Group from $825.00 to $980.00 and gave the company an “outperform” rating in a research note on Tuesday, May 19th. Finally, Wells Fargo & Company boosted their price target on The Goldman Sachs Group from $1,195.00 to $1,325.00 and gave the stock an “overweight” rating in a report on Wednesday, July 15th. Two analysts have r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, ten have issued a Buy rating, eleven have issued a Hold rating and one has given a Sell r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, The Goldman Sachs Group presently has an average rating of “Moderate Buy” and an average price target of $1,062.86.

The Goldman Sachs Group Stock Performance
Shares of The Goldman Sachs Group stock opened at $1,040.49 on Friday. The stock has a market cap of $302.96 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 16.06, a P/E/G ratio of 1.05 and a beta of 1.30. The Goldman Sachs Group, Inc. has a twelve month low of $721.16 and a twelve month high of $1,153.99. The company’s fifty day moving average is $1,050.20 and its 200 day moving average is $968.10. The company has a quick ratio of 0.63, a current ratio of 0.63 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 3.17.
The Goldman Sachs Group (NYSE:GS –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Tuesday, July 14th. The investment management company reported $20.98 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$14.47 by $6.51. The business had revenue of $20.34 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$16.22 billion. The Goldman Sachs Group had a return on equity of 19.16% and a net margin of 15.53%.The Goldman Sachs Group’s revenue for the quarter was up 39.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the company earned $10.91 EPS. Sell-side analysts forecast that The Goldman Sachs Group, Inc. will post 68.89 EPS for the current year.
The Goldman Sachs Group Increases Dividend
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, September 29th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, September 1st will be given a dividend of $5.00 per share. This represents a $20.00 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.9%. This is a positive change from The Goldman Sachs Group’s previous quarterly dividend of $4.50. The ex-dividend date is Tuesday, September 1st. The Goldman Sachs Group’s dividend payout ratio is 27.78%.
About The Goldman Sachs Group
The Goldman Sachs Group, Inc is a global investment banking and financial services firm headquartered in New York City. Founded in 1869 as a commercial paper business, the company has grown into a diversified financial institution that provides a broad range of services to corporations, financial institutions, governments and individuals. The firm is led by Chief Executive Officer David M. Solomon and operates across major financial centers worldwide.
Goldman Sachs’ core businesses include investment banking, global markets, asset and wealth management, and consumer banking.
